Vietnam • Former French colony • Gain independence – 1950’s • Led by Ho Chi Minh • Split in half • Communist North • Democratic South • U.S. fear of “Domino Theory” • U.S. sends advisors to South • Gulf of Tonkin Incident – 1964 • Gulf of Tonkin Resolution • 1st U.S. troops - 1965 • Tet Offensive – 1968 • Coordinated attacked by NVA and Viet Cong • Vietnamization – turn war over to South Vietnamese • Ho Chi Minh Trail – NV supplies VC in South • U.S. withdraws - 1973

Watergate • Members of CREEP are caught breaking into Democratic Election Headquarters • Washington Post investigates Nixon involvement • Nixon covers up knowledge of break in • Justice Dept. requests Oval Office tapes and transcripts • Nixon refuses to turn over • Nixon eventually turns over edited copies • Nixon resigns – 1974 • VP Gerald Ford becomes President

  4. Iran Hostage Crisis • 1979 – Jimmy Carter’s Administration • 52 Americans taken hostage in U.S. embassy in Tehran, Iran • Taken hostage by Iranian militants • Failed attempt to rescue • Released in 1981 once Ronald Reagan takes office

  5. Ronald Reagan • Reaganomics – Supply side economics, cut taxes to increase spending • Increased defense spending • “Star Wars” missile defense system • Labels Soviet Union as “Evil Empire” • Challenger disaster - 1986 • Berlin Wall comes down - 1989

  6. Persian Gulf War • President George H. W. Bush • Iraq invades Kuwait • Saddam Hussein • U.S. bombs and invades Iraq • One-sided war • U.S. air dominance – Stealth bomber • 100 day ground war

  7. 9/11 • Terrorist attacks on World Trade Center and Pentagon • Hijacked aircraft, 4 total • Orchestrated by Osama Bin Laden • President George W. Bush declares “War on Terror”
